Freelance Treasure Hunting, Monday, Period 5, Class #3
The class had been handwavily instructed to report to the Danger Room Shop for today's class. Vala was looking especially smug as she played with the dials on the machine and munched on an apple.
"Hello," she greeted them cheerfully, "and welcome to what I'm sure will be an enlightening afternoon for you. Today we will be dealing with how to obtain your treasure or priceless artifact, once you've located it. As I'm sure you probably already know, in many instances, people who collect priceless and historically important artifacts and works of art tend to have elaborate security systems protecting these items and making it more difficult--but, and this is important, not impossible--for an enterprising individual such as one of you to obtain or liberate them."
"So, in today's class, there will be a number of scenarios programmed into the trust computer imaging system here, and your assignment will be to free it from its unfortunate incarceration. Please be aware that there will be a number of alarm systems and surprises along the way. There is also a table with tools," she gestured towards a number of burglary tools that were nicely arrayed on a table at the side of the room in Vanna White-esque fahion, "should you require them. Also, feel free to ask any questions along the way, and either my charming minion-er, assistant-or myself will answer you as soon as we can."
